What is the significance of reflective practice for early childhood educators?

Explanation:
Reflective practice is a critical component of professional development for early childhood educators, as it allows them to evaluate their teaching strategies and make informed improvements. By engaging in reflective practice, educators can assess what works well in their classrooms, identify areas for growth, and adapt their methods to better meet the diverse needs of their students. This ongoing cycle of reflection, evaluation, and adjustment ensures that instructional approaches remain relevant and effective, fostering an environment of continuous learning and development for both the educator and the children. Ultimately, reflective practice empowers teachers to enhance their pedagogical skills, leading to improved educational outcomes for their students.

Understanding the Exam Format

The ILTS Early Childhood Education (206) exam consists of 125 multiple-choice questions. These questions span various content areas relevant to early childhood education. Candidates are allotted a total of four hours and 30 minutes to complete the exam, which offers ample time to thoroughly consider each question.

The questions are designed to cover the following key areas:

  • Child Development and Learning: Delve into the various stages of child development and understand how learning processes differ across age groups.
  • Observation and Assessment: Learn about diverse assessment strategies to measure the developmental progress of children.
  • Curriculum and Instruction: Gain insights into effective curriculum design and implementation that caters to young children's needs.
  • Professionalism and Collaboration: Understand ethical standards and learn about effective collaboration with families and colleagues.

What to Expect on the Exam

The ILTS Early Childhood Education exam emphasizes practical, scenario-based questions designed to evaluate your ability to apply theoretical knowledge in real-world settings. This aligns with the primary objective of preparing educators to meet the dynamic needs of early childhood learning environments.

Expect questions to test your:

  • Decision-making skills by presenting hypothetical classroom scenarios.
  • Ability to assess educational materials for age appropriateness.
  • Knowledge of various educational theories and their application in a classroom setting.
  • Competence in embracing cultural diversity and implementing inclusive teaching strategies.

What is the passing score for the ILTS Early Childhood Education (206) exam?

To pass the ILTS Early Childhood Education (206) exam, candidates need a scaled score of 240. Attaining this score demonstrates a strong understanding of essential concepts related to early childhood education and effective teaching strategies.
